RiRi rocks the house. After premiering the revealing video for “Kiss It Better,” Rihanna was honored at BET’s “Black Girls Rock!” celebration on Friday (Apr. 1) at the New Jersey Performing Arts Center in Newark.

While accepting the Rock Star Award at the annual event honoring black women, the 28-year-old singer gave a speech about being celebrated and wanting to inspire.

“Thank you so much for celebrating us in a world that doesn’t celebrate us enough,” she said (via E! Online). “The minute you learn to love yourself, you will not want to be anybody else…Role model is not the title they like to give me…but I think I can inspire a lot of young women to be themselves and that is half the battle. Hopefully one day I’ll be raising my own little black girl who rocks.”

[rap-up-photo id=”239912″]

Brandy, Monica, Jazmine Sullivan, and Andra Day hit the stage during the Tracee Ellis Ross-hosted event, while Hillary Clinton and Gladys Knight were among the famous guests. Ms. Lauryn Hill capped off the night with a performance of her classic “Lost Ones.”
